Efficient Perforated Plate Composite Sintered Wire Mesh

The efficient perforated plate composite sintered wire mesh is a high-performance filter material that combines the structural strength of the perforated plate and the filtration accuracy of the multi-layer wire mesh. It is made into one piece through the sintering process, forming unique physical and chemical properties. The design of this material makes it perform well in various industrial applications, especially in situations where precise filtration and high-strength support are required.

 

Structural composition

The efficient perforated plate composite sintered wire mesh is mainly composed of the following parts:

1. Perforated plate

As a substrate, it provides structural strength and stability. The perforated plate is usually round or square holes, and the material is mostly 304 stainless steel. There are also cases where 316L stainless steel is used to adapt to different corrosive environments.

2. Multi-layer wire mesh

These wire mesh layers are superimposed on the perforated plate, and the mesh number of each layer is different to meet different filtration accuracy requirements. The material of the wire mesh can also be 304 or 316L stainless steel to ensure overall corrosion resistance.

3. Sintering process

Through high-temperature sintering, the multi-layer wire mesh is tightly combined with the perforated plate to form a whole. The sintering process enhances the mechanical strength of the material and ensures the stability of the filtration accuracy.

 

Manufacturing process

The manufacturing process of the efficient perforated plate composite sintered wire mesh mainly includes the following steps:

1. Material selection. Select suitable perforated plate and wire mesh materials, usually 304 or 316L stainless steel.

2. Punching. Punch the perforated plate to form the required hole shape and size.

3. Stacking. Stack multiple layers of wire mesh on the perforated plate in a certain order and direction.

4. Sintering. Put the stacked materials into the sintering furnace for high-temperature sintering, so that the layers of materials are fused together to form a solid whole.

5. Cooling. After sintering, cool the material to room temperature.

6. Post-processing. Cut, bend, stamp, stretch, weld and other processes as needed to make the final product form.

 

Performance characteristics

The performance characteristics of the efficient perforated plate composite sintered wire mesh are as follows:

1. Wide range of filtration accuracy

It can provide filtration accuracy from 1μm to 200μm to meet the filtration needs of different industries.

2. Stable filtration accuracy

Due to the use of upper and lower two-layer wire mesh protection and diffusion solid fusion sintering process, the mesh of the filter layer is not easy to deform, ensuring the long-term stability of the filtration accuracy.

3. High strength and pressure resistance

The perforated plate as a support provides extremely high mechanical strength and good pressure resistance, allowing the material to work in a high-pressure environment without damage.

4. Excellent backwashing performance

The material surface is smooth and easy to clean, especially suitable for filtration systems that require frequent backwashing.

5. High temperature and corrosion resistance

It can withstand temperatures up to 480°C and has good corrosion resistance, suitable for various harsh working environments.

6. Easy to process

The material can be processed by cutting, bending, stamping, stretching, welding and other processing methods, which is convenient for making products of various shapes and sizes.

Application field

The application field of the efficient perforated plate composite sintered wire me is very wide, including but not limited to the following aspects:

1. Water treatment: used for filtration in water treatment processes such as drinking water, wastewater treatment, and seawater desalination.

2. Beverage and food industry: used for filtering liquids such as juice, edible oil, alcohol, and raw material screening in food processing.

3. Petrochemical industry: used for gas and liquid filtration in petroleum refining and chemical production.

4. Pharmaceutical industry: used for liquid filtration, washing, drying and other links in the production of medicines.

5. Metallurgical industry: used for gas and liquid filtration in metal smelting and casting.

6. Environmental protection: used for filtration in environmental protection projects such as waste gas treatment and dust collection.

7. Machinery manufacturing: used for oil filtration in mechanical equipment, heat sinks in cooling systems, etc.

8. Construction industry: used for sound insulation and silencer materials in buildings, and air filtration in air conditioning systems.

9. Agriculture: used for filter screens in ventilation and cooling systems of greenhouses.

10. Electronics industry: used for heat sinks, dust screens, etc. in electronic equipment.
